Behind the Name (Sept Edition) – part 1

Ursula’s Cartridges // @UrsulasCartri

“I like the word “cartridge”. I like it how it sounds in English. Also, i remember that there was an alphabet poster in our English class back in the third grade and each alphabet had their specific names for English people. U had Ursula so it kind of stayed in my mind for years plus it’s an “exotic” sounding name. Also, it’s a very uncommon name these days. And no, it has nothing to do with the baddie from Disney’s Little Mermaid. I actually realized it afterward, that there’s the mean octopus lady in a Disney movie. πŸ˜€
Also, the name also reminds me of Jane’s Addiction. I don’t seem to know any other music artist nor band to have a similar “Something’s something” type of a name”

b l u e s c r e e n // @TylerEllis18

“My name comes from the dreaded blue screen of death, but also blue as I’m sad, a nod to my depression.

I think if I can remind people about the mental health dialogue, even if its hidden behind a double meaning, or obscured, then it’s better than just having a name that sounds cool.”

Cityman Productions // @cityman900

“When I started to make music as Cityman 900 and I didn’t have the artist name yet, the first thing that came to my mind about vaporwave was an old mobile phone. Then I realized that Mobira made a one called Cityman 900. After I started the label, it was pretty natural to just call it Cityman something”

Fujifire // @fujifiremusic

“I first came up with name about 5 years ago before I even loved anime, when I was thinking of Starfire from teen titans and a Japanese buffet that was called Fuji buffet. That’s how I first thought of the name Fujifire but it wasn’t my music name until January 2018.”
